RS232/485及TCP/IP通信
时间: 2023-09-30 14:03:56 浏览: 623
RS232/485和TCP/IP都是常见的通信协议,用于在不同设备之间传输数据。
RS232/485是一种串行通信协议,常用于短距离的通信,比如在工业自动化、仪器仪表、安防等领域中常见。RS232/485通信协议使用不同的电平,比如在RS232中使用正负电平表示1和0,在RS485中使用不同的电压表示不同的状态。RS485通信协议具有多点传输的能力,可以同时连接多个设备,而RS232通信协议只能连接两个设备。
TCP/IP是一种基于互联网的通信协议,是现代网络通信的基础。它采用分层的方式,将通信过程分为不同的层次,包括物理层、数据链路层、网络层、传输层和应用层。TCP/IP协议可以在不同的设备之间进行通信,比如在计算机网络、智能家居等领域中常见。
在实际应用中,选择何种通信协议取决于具体的需求和设备。如果需要进行短距离的通信,可以选择RS232/485协议;如果需要进行远程通信,可以选择TCP/IP协议。
相关问题
如何配置iDCT2005数据采集器,使其能够在工厂自动化系统中通过RS232/RS485、USB和TCP/IP端口同步采集和传输数据?
为了实现iDCT2005数据采集器在工厂自动化系统中多端口数据的同步采集与传输,首先需要熟悉《翔威国际iDCT2005数据采集器使用指南》中的接口配置和网络设置部分。配置步骤通常包括以下几个阶段:
参考资源链接:[翔威国际iDCT2005数据采集器使用指南](https://wenku.csdn.net/doc/4g457pnchq?spm=1055.2569.3001.10343)
1. 接口连接:首先确保所有的外围设备如传感器、仪器等通过RS232、RS485或USB端口正确连接到iDCT2005。例如,串行设备如PLC可通过RS232或RS485端口连接,而打印机或条码扫描器则可通过USB端口连接。
2. 端口配置:在iDCT2005的配置界面中,选择对应的通信端口并设置正确的通信参数。这包括选择串行端口(如COM1或COM2)和设置波特率、数据位、停止位等参数。对于USB端口,可能需要选择正确的设备驱动和通信协议。
3. 网络设置:确保iDCT2005的TCP/IP设置与工厂的网络环境匹配。这包括设置静态或动态IP地址,配置子网掩码、默认网关和DNS服务器。如果需要跨网络通信,还需要设置路由信息。
4. 数据同步:为确保数据的实时同步,可以在iDCT2005上设置数据采集任务,指定从各个端口采集数据的时间间隔和触发条件。同时,需要配置数据传输规则,决定何时通过TCP/IP端口发送数据到服务器或其他设备。
5. 安全性与异常处理:配置完毕后,要设置通信的安全性,如使用密码保护和SSL加密通信。同时,应配置故障诊断和异常处理机制,以确保在通信失败或设备故障时能够及时报警并采取相应措施。
6. 测试验证:最后,进行充分的测试来验证配置的正确性。这包括单独测试每个端口的数据采集和传输能力,然后进行全系统测试以确保多端口协同工作时数据能够正确、同步地采集和传输。
通过以上步骤,您可以将iDCT2005数据采集器配置为在工厂自动化系统中高效地同步采集和传输来自不同设备的数据。为深入理解每个步骤的具体操作,请详细阅读《翔威国际iDCT2005数据采集器使用指南》中的相关章节,获取更多细节和高级配置选项。
参考资源链接:[翔威国际iDCT2005数据采集器使用指南](https://wenku.csdn.net/doc/4g457pnchq?spm=1055.2569.3001.10343)
如何利用iDCT2005数据采集器在工厂自动化中实现多端口数据同步采集?请结合TCP/IP、RS232/RS485和USB接口进行说明。
在工厂自动化环境中,实现多端口数据同步采集是提高效率和准确性的重要手段。iDCT2005数据采集器作为一款集成了多种通信接口的设备,能够满足这一需求。以下是实现该目标的具体方法:
参考资源链接:[翔威国际iDCT2005数据采集器使用指南](https://wenku.csdn.net/doc/4g457pnchq?spm=1055.2569.3001.10343)
首先,iDCT2005配备了一个RJ45以太网接口,支持TCP/IP通信协议。这意味着用户可以将数据采集器接入工厂的局域网,实现与不同设备之间的网络通信。为了实现同步采集,可以在设备上设置固定的IP地址,并配置网络参数,确保与服务器及其他设备在同一网络环境下通讯无误。
其次,iDCT2005提供了两个串行通信端口:RS232和RS485。这两个端口广泛用于工业控制现场的数据通讯。通过RS232或RS485,数据采集器能够连接各种传感器、仪器仪表等设备,并通过编程实现对数据的实时采集。在同步采集过程中,需要注意设定正确的通信速率(波特率)以匹配各端口连接设备的参数。
此外,iDCT2005拥有两个USB端口,这些端口不仅可用于连接外部存储设备,也支持连接各种USB兼容的外部设备,如条码扫描仪、RFID读写器等。在同步采集的情景下,USB端口可用于快速导入外部数据,例如手动输入的数据或扫描的条码信息。
为了确保数据能够同步采集并进行有效管理,用户可以利用iDCT2005的内置功能键进行操作,如通过特定的组合键设置数据采集模式,或者通过配置界面调整采集参数。在采集过程中,设备的字符式和点阵式LCM显示屏将实时显示采集状态,便于监控和调整。
在实际操作中,还需要考虑设备的稳定性和抗干扰能力。为此,iDCT2005采用Embedded Linux操作系统,确保了数据处理的稳定性和系统的高可用性。同时,通过设置合理的数据传输速率和协议,可以有效减少网络延迟和数据丢失的风险,保障采集数据的同步性和准确性。
综上所述,iDCT2005数据采集器在工厂自动化中的多端口数据同步采集功能,通过整合TCP/IP、RS232/RS485和USB等通信接口,并结合适当的数据处理策略和系统稳定性设计,能够满足复杂的工业自动化需求。关于更深入的配置细节和操作方法,用户可以参考《翔威国际iDCT2005数据采集器使用指南》进行学习和实践。
参考资源链接:[翔威国际iDCT2005数据采集器使用指南](https://wenku.csdn.net/doc/4g457pnchq?spm=1055.2569.3001.10343)
阅读全文